About this calculator
The 100m Stroke Calculator is a useful tool for swimmers looking to improve their performance in swimming competitions. It calculates the number of strokes required to cover a distance of 100 meters based on your speed and stroke length. This helps identify areas for improvement and optimize training.
The formula used is based on the relationship between the swimmer's speed and stroke length. Speed is calculated in meters per second and stroke length is measured in meters. With this data, the calculator provides the number of strokes required to cover 100 meters.
This calculator is useful for swimmers of all levels, from beginners to experienced athletes. It can be used to monitor progress over time and adjust training to improve efficiency and speed.
It's essential to be careful when using this calculator, as the accuracy of the results depends on the accuracy of the input data. Additionally, it's crucial to remember that technique and efficiency are fundamental to good performance in swimming.
